    • That’s right, you’re going to find sick people at hospitals and problems on the Internet.  I want to know of these potential problems before spending $40-$50k to get into a new truck.  The 4.8. 5.3 and 6.0l engines were all bullet proof engines. I had a 4.8 and beat the piss (worked hard) out of it for 325,000km. They shouldn’t have stopped producing that one either.  never owned a 5.3 but they were good before they started designing them to shut down to 4cyls. Big problems with that and still ongoing with the new ones.   my 6.0L has been flawless and has also been worked its whole life so far. We got the last year of the 6.0L. I’m afraid if we trade it in, I’ll end up with the known 6.6L engine issues, that by the sounds of it, they still haven’t addressed.  And with the 6.6L only being introduced in 2020, it sounds like they still have some work to do on it.   I can’t stand ford, dont like the interior or exterior, im sure they’re solid trucks, just don’t like the looks of them.
